The biggest impact of the crisis was seen at Bank of America, which is the world's largest bank. ‍ When held-to-maturity bonds are sold, any losses must be realized and depress capital. Compared with $175 billion of year-end tangible common equity, Bank of America's held-to-maturity bond portfolio has unrealized losses of $109 billion. ‍ 2% ...With this offering, Bank of America becomes the first U.S. financial institution to issue five corporate green bonds, raising a total of $6.35 billion for clean energy projects since 2013. Bank of America is a global leader in wealth management, corporate and …The value of Bank of America’s portfolio has plunged by $100 billion due to bonds whose yields have risen and prices have fallen, Financial Times reports. The loss at the nation’s second-largest bank is more than double the cost to other U.S. lenders, data from the Federal Deposit Insurance Corp. shows.
